With the naming of the managers, however, I think we have a sense of Pelosis strategy here. If Nancy Pelosi really thought that this was just going to be a fait accompli in the Senate, that it was just going to be 51 votes to acquit Trump, nothing was going to change that, and it was just kind of for show, I think she might have named impeachment managers that were more for show. Right? Justin Amash, the Republican-turned-I now get it guy, like he might have been thrown in there. You might have thrown in Eric Swalwell, who is great on television and great at making speeches. You might have even thrown in Rashida Tlaib, just to be like, Lets do this. Right? Instead, she went in a different direction. She picked people with real courtroom trial experience, right?
